The Progressive Access Zone (PAZ) is based on the "Blueprint Execution Plan" created in September of 2021 to address the gun violence epidemic and systems set in place to destabilize the urban community.

PAZ is a comprehensive, bilingual/bicultural initiative designed to address and reduce violence within the North Philadelphia community. The program will aim to prevent various forms of violence, including physical, verbal, and psychological aggression, by targeting the root causes and risk factors associated with violent behavior.

Community Programs

My Life Blueprint

This program is designed for those seeking to transition to a higher level in their life.

Street Patrol

Make a difference in your local neightborhood with this free
8-week training program.

The Panic Room

Speak with counselors and therapists about trauma-related issues in this safe space.

Meet the Needs

This program is designed to provide basic living necessities and advancement opportunities.
